4 Dan Armak wrote:
5 | KDE doesn't have any special requirements. It doesn't use any kind of X11
6 | build tool (what is there other than imake?). It does use some X apps
7 like
8 | xmessage, xset etc. After you commit your metaebuilds we'll update the
9 deps
10 | as needed. The only metaebuild we'll need to depend on is -libs.
11
12 I'd prefer that people don't come to depend on metabuilds at all. See
13 http://dev.gentoo.org/~spyderous/xorg-x11/porting_to_modular_x_howto.txt.
14
15 | However, consider this usecase: user (who's used to the old docs)
16 installs new
17 | stage3, types 'emerge kde', runs kdm... oops, no X server...
18 |
19 | To keep the current behaviour, the kde metaebuild (and gnome and the
20 other
21 | WMs) would have to depend on xorg-x11, which strictly speaking is
22 | unnecessary. Opinions? How can we educate the users to manually 'emerge
23 | xorg-x11'? Personally I'm in favor of updating the docs, making a big
24 | announcement on all channels, and preparing a nice bug to close
25 duplicates
26 | against.
27
28 Couple of ideas here.
29
30 1) We do as you suggest, and make people emerge xorg-x11
31 2) KDE could add a USE=X and dep X? ( xorg-server )
32
33 | We'll also need to educate them about xorg-x11 not installing fonts any
34 | longer. The way I understood your metabuilds.txt, 'emerge xorg-x11
35 kde' would
36 | result in an unusable system without any fonts at all...
37
38 We will still install some fonts, but not all, and I'll note that in the
39 metabuilds text.
